- 25 January 2014

Cara Install Dropbear Pada ContOS

cara install dropbear pada centos
Sebelum menginstall Dropbear, pastika VPS sudah terinstall Webin. Jika belum Install dulu Webmin di VPS kalin, ini tutorial nya [Cara Install Webmin Di VPS CentOS].

Download Packge untuk Dropbearnya.

CentOS 5 64 Bit
wget ftp://rpmfind.net/linux/epel/5/x86_64/dropbear-0.55-1.el5.x86_64.rpm
CentOS 5 32 Bit
wget ftp://rpmfind.net/linux/epel/5/i386/dropbear-0.55-1.el5.i386.rpm 
Kemudian install RPMnya.
rpm -Uvh *.rpm 
 *.rpm = nama file yang ingin diinstall. contoh : rpm -Uvh dropbear-0.55-1.el5.x86_64.rpm

CentOS 6 64 Bit
wget ftp://rpmfind.net/linux/epel/6/x86_64/dropbear-2013.62-2.el6.x86_64.rpm
INSTALL DEPENDENCIES
wget ftp://rpmfind.net/linux/epel/6/x86_64/libtommath-0.42.0-3.el6.x86_64.rpm
rpm -Uvh libtommath*.rpm
wget ftp://rpmfind.net/linux/epel/6/x86_64/libtomcrypt-1.17-21.el6.x86_64.rpm
rpm -Uvh libtomcrypt*.rpm
rpm -Uvh dropbear*.rpm
CentOS 6 32 Bit
 wget ftp://rpmfind.net/linux/epel/6/i386/dropbear-2013.62-2.el6.i686.rpm
INSTALL DEPENDENCIES
wget ftp://rpmfind.net/linux/epel/6/x86_64/libtommath-0.42.0-3.el6.i686.rpm
rpm -Uvh libtommath*.rpm
wget ftp://rpmfind.net/linux/epel/6/i386/libtomcrypt-1.17-21.el6.i686.rpm
rpm -Uvh libtomcrypt*.rpm
rpm -Uvh dropbear*.rpm
Dropbear sudah terinstall, sekarang masuk ke config dropbear.
nano /etc/init.d/dropbear 
tamabahkan :
OPTIONS="-p 22 -p 109 -p 143 -p 443"   
Setelah itu tekan CTRL+X - Y dan SAVE (Enter).

Ganti Port SSHnya.
nano /etc/ssh/sshd_config
#Port 22 ==> rubah jadi Port 333 (tanpa tanda #)
Ctrl+X - Y - Enter (save)
service sshd restart 
Jalankan Dropbearnya.
service dropbear start 
Jalankan auto stratup dropbear.
hkconfig --add dropbear
chkconfig dropbear on 
Atau bisa juga via Webmin.
  1. login ke webmin
  2. system
  3. bootup and shutdown
  4. centang dropbear ( start on boot) atau (start now and on boot)
Disini Dropbear sudah berjalan di CentOS kalian.
yum -y service dropbear reload
Jika gagal
yum -y remove dropbear
Ulangi Langka-langkah diatas.


Cara membuat user.
useradd -m -s /sbin/nologin namauser 
tapi bagaimana jika user sudah dimasukan atau sudah ada user dengan shell:
/bin/false
caranya dengan memodif sedikit shell.
cat "/bin/false" >> /etc/shells



Thanks to : groundmans

No comments:

Post a Comment

Next Next Next

About Me


Hello!!
My Name is Aim
I'm Blogger, Graphic Designer, Networker, Photographer.
I'm Indonesian People.
Connect With Me